The MSP430F5633IPZR is a highly integrated microcontroller from Texas Instruments, designed to cater to a wide range of embedded applications. This microcontroller is part of the MSP430 family, which is renowned for its low-power consumption and robust architecture, making it an ideal choice for battery-powered and energy-harvesting systems.
At the heart of the MSP430F5633IPZR lies a 16-bit RISC CPU, which operates at a maximum frequency of 25MHz. The device is equipped with a versatile set of peripherals, including digital and analog functionalities that enable designers to create complex and efficient systems. With 256KB of flash memory and 18KB of RAM, this microcontroller provides ample space for application code and data storage, ensuring smooth operation even in demanding applications.
The MSP430F5633IPZR comes in an 100-pin LQFP (Low Profile Quad Flat Package) that offers a compact footprint while still providing numerous I/O options for interfacing with other components. The microcontroller supports a wide voltage range of 1.8V to 3.6V, allowing for flexibility in power supply design and compatibility with various external devices.
Key features of the MSP430F5633IPZR include its integrated 12-bit analog-to-digital converter (ADC), which provides precise measurement capabilities for sensor interfacing. It also boasts multiple communication interfaces such as SPI, I2C, and UART, which are essential for modern embedded systems requiring connectivity. Additionally, the device includes a DMA controller, real-time clock, watchdog timer, and multiple timers, all designed to enhance system performance and reliability.
The MSP430F5633IPZR is supported by Texas Instruments' comprehensive development tools, including the Code Composer Studio IDE and the IAR Embedded Workbench. These tools, along with extensive documentation and a supportive community, make the development process more accessible and reduce time to market for products based on this microcontroller.
